Trout Angling in Ireland

Lough Mask Is situated to the north of Lough Corrib connected at times of high water by the Cong Canal. Mask is approximately 16km, (10 miles) long and 6.5km (4 miles) wide. Mask is a classic wet-fly Lough and produces bags of trout from 1lb upwards; fish of 4-5lb to the fly are not uncommon. Like Corrib to the south Mask is rocky and visiting anglers would be well advised to hire a boatman when going out on the lake. The season on Mask is the same as Corrib, February 15th to September 30th.
